在 Sublime Text 2 中查找并替换为正则表达式
Find and replace with regular expression in Sublime Text 2
谁能帮我做一个正则表达式来搜索和替换 Sublime Text 2 中的特定文本?
我需要找到 #=*
,其中 *
可以是从一位到三位的任何数字,并替换为空。
我尝试以下正则表达式:\#={1,3}
要匹配以 #=
开头并后跟 1 到 3 位数字的文本,您可以使用
#=[0-9]{1,3}
见regex demo。在 [0-9]
旁边,您可以将数字与 \d
shorthand 字符 class 或 Unicode 类别 \p{N}
.
匹配
请注意 #
不是特殊的正则表达式元字符,不需要转义。
谁能帮我做一个正则表达式来搜索和替换 Sublime Text 2 中的特定文本?
我需要找到 #=*
,其中 *
可以是从一位到三位的任何数字,并替换为空。
我尝试以下正则表达式:\#={1,3}
要匹配以 #=
开头并后跟 1 到 3 位数字的文本,您可以使用
#=[0-9]{1,3}
见regex demo。在 [0-9]
旁边,您可以将数字与 \d
shorthand 字符 class 或 Unicode 类别 \p{N}
.
请注意 #
不是特殊的正则表达式元字符,不需要转义。